Nix Medical Center – San Antonio, TX Detox & Drug Rehab Center
Nix Medical Center is a leading detox and inpatient drug and alcohol rehab center in San Antonio, TX. For individuals struggling with an addiction alcohol, benzodiazepines (Xanax, Klonopin, Valium, etc), or opioids (heroin, oxycodone, hydrocodone, etc), a supervised medical detoxification may be necessary before entering residential treatment.
